金昌做网站的流程与步骤(金昌网站建设步骤)
在当今数字化时代,网站已成为企业和个人展示形象、传递信息的重要窗口。金昌作为一座充满活力的城市,其网站建设的流程与步骤同样遵循着行业标准和最佳实践。本文将围绕“金昌做网站的流程与步骤”这一关键词,详细阐述从需求分析到网站上线的每一个关键环节,旨在为读者提供一份清晰、实用的网站制作指南。
文章大纲:
- 需求分析与规划
- 设计阶段
- 前端开发
- 后端开发
- 测试与优化
- 上线与维护
一、需求分析与规划
需求分析是网站建设的第一步,也是至关重要的一步。在这一阶段,需要与客户或项目相关方进行深入沟通,明确网站的目标、功能需求、目标受众以及预期效果。通过问卷调查、访谈、市场调研等方式收集信息,形成详细的项目文档,包括功能列表、用户故事和技术要求等。这一步骤的质量直接影响到整个项目的成功与否。
二、设计阶段
设计阶段是将需求转化为视觉和交互体验的关键步骤。设计师需要创建网站的线框图(Wireframe),这是网站结构和布局的初步草图,帮助团队成员和客户直观地了解网站的基本框架和信息架构。接下来,设计师会根据线框图制作高保真原型(High-Fidelity Prototype),使用专业的设计软件如Adobe XD、Sketch或Figma等,展示网站的视觉效果和交互设计。设计稿需要经过多轮审查和修改,确保所有细节都达到预期效果。
三、前端开发
前端开发是将设计稿转化为可交互的网页的过程。前端开发人员需要选择合适的技术栈和框架,如HTML、CSS、JavaScript以及React、Vue等现代前端框架。他们根据设计稿编写代码,实现页面结构(HTML)、样式(CSS)和交互逻辑(JavaScript)。在这个过程中,特别注重代码的可维护性和性能优化,以确保网站在不同设备和浏览器上的一致性和流畅性。前端开发还包括与后端的初步集成和联调,确保前端页面能够正确调用后端接口和数据。
四、后端开发
后端开发是为网站提供数据支持和业务逻辑的核心部分。后端开发人员需要选择适合的技术栈,如Node.js、Python、Java等,以及相应的框架如Express、Django、Spring等。他们根据需求文档编写代码,实现数据库设计、API接口开发和业务逻辑处理。后端开发特别注重代码的安全性和性能优化,以确保网站能够处理大量用户请求和数据操作。此外,后端开发人员还需要与前端开发人员紧密合作,进行接口对接和联调测试。
五、测试与优化
测试与优化是确保网站质量和性能的关键步骤。测试团队需要制定详细的测试计划,包括功能测试、性能测试和安全测试等内容。通过全面的测试,发现并修复网站中的各种问题和漏洞。优化工作则包括代码优化、数据库优化和服务器配置优化等,以提高网站的加载速度和响应时间,提升用户体验。
六、上线与维护
上线是网站制作的最后一步,也是最关键的一步。需要制定详细的上线计划,包括上线时间、上线步骤和应急预案等内容。执行上线步骤时,特别注意数据的备份和恢复,以确保上线过程中的数据安全。上线后的网站需要进行持续的维护和更新,包括监控网站的运行状态、修复出现的问题和定期更新内容等。通过持续的维护和更新,可以确保网站的长期稳定运行,并不断提升用户体验和网站的整体质量。
综上所述,金昌做网站的流程与步骤包括需求分析与规划、设计阶段、前端开发、后端开发、测试与优化以及上线与维护六个方面。每一步都需要精心规划和执行,以确保项目顺利进行并达到预期效果。无论是初学者还是有经验的开发者,都可以通过本文获得宝贵的知识和经验,从而更好地应对网站制作中的各种挑战。